106 CONSENT TYPE AND ACTIVITIES AUTHORISED S13 To disturb the bed and place outfall structures in the bed of the Ohinemuri River. LOCATION Area 5 TERM 35 years LAPSE PERIOD 10 years Schedule One – Common Conditions Which Apply to All Waikato Regional Council and Hauraki District Council Consents 1 The Consent Holder shall comply with the common conditions between the Hauraki District Council and the Waikato Regional Council in Schedule One as relevant to the management of activities authorised by this consent. Schedule Two – General Conditions Which Apply to All Waikato Regional Council Consents 2 The Consent Holder shall comply with the general conditions in Schedule Two which apply to all Waikato Regional Council consents as relevant to the activities authorised by this consent. General Requirements 3 At least 20 working days prior to the first exercise of this consent, the Consent Holder shall advise the Waikato Regional Council in writing of the date upon which the exercise of this consent is to be physically commenced. Other Conditions 4 The outfall structures shall be constructed in general accordance with the design annexed as Attachment 1 to this consent. It shall include diffusers that are designed and installed: a. In accordance with best practice to ensure rapid dispersion and dilution of the discharges; b. In a manner that ensures the initial mixing zone does not affect one bank of the river so as to allow passage of migratory aquatic fauna; and c. So that ccomplete mixing of the discharge authorised by [insert cross reference to the WTP discharge consent] is achieved within a maximum downstream distance of; i. 500 m from the upstream discharge point (E1), and ii 250 m from the downstream discharge point (E2).
